Your Role

As our Client Relationship Lead you will create and support growth strategies for targeted client segments at the store level, enabling associates to cultivate relationships with clients of the Neiman Marcus brand. You will work onsite in your assigned store and report to the store General Manager.

What You'll Do

  • Cultivate relationships with all client segments within the store/market
  • Develop and decide the best practices to deploy to achieve Client Development KPIs in Store or Market in collaboration with Brand Experience
  • Guide all Client Development-specific initiatives in store in partnership with Client Development Market Manager and Store Leadership Team
  • Leverage digital tools as an important enabler to deepen and build relationships
  • Identify opportunities to deepen relationships with top clients for Private Client Relations (PCR) programs and experiences
  • Assist and partners with Brand Experience coordinating in-store experiences (e.g., Fitting Room Experience, events)

What You Bring

  • 2-4 years of experience, luxury retail fashion experience
  • Ability to establish close working relationships
  • Microsoft Office Suite proficient
  • Associate will work a flexible schedule
  • Certain roles may require standing, bending, climbing stairs, and lifting and carrying up to 10 pounds
